Greg and Kate have moved to Manhattan after twenty-two years of child-raising in the suburbs. Greg brings home a dog he found in the park—or that has found him—bearing only the name “Sylvia” on her name tag. A street-smart mixture of Lab and poodle, Sylvia becomes a major bone of contention between husband and wife. She offers Greg an escape from the frustrations of his job and the unknowns of middle age. To Kate, Sylvia becomes a rival for affection. And Sylvia thinks Kate just doesn’t understand the relationship between man and dog. The marriage is put in serious jeopardy and the audience is put in serious stitches. Will Greg and Kate (and Sylvia) survive this mess?
CHARACTER DESCRIPTIONS
Sylvia (Female, 20s-30s)
A dog, probably a Labradoodle. This part is played by a woman that fully converses with the other actors in the play. She is not a woman pretending to be a dog. She is somewhat scruffy and adores everyone she meets. She tries to behave but is very impulsive. She instantly falls in love with Greg. This is a physically active role.
Greg (Male, 40-60)
A middle-aged empty nester who is unhappy with his current situation and experiences a midlife crisis. He finds the dog Sylvia in the park who makes him feel important and loved again.
Kate (Female, 40-60)
Greg’s wife and a very successful and ambitious teacher. She believes that owning a dog will disrupt her and her husband’s newfound freedom after the children have left the nest. This puts a strain on her relationship with her husband.
Actor 4 (plays three roles)
Phyllis (female, 35-60 yrs old)
A good friend of Kate’s who is not much of a dog person.
Tom (male, 35-60 yrs old)
Another dog-owner Greg meets in the park. He has strong opinions about dog ownership.
Leslie (35-60 yrs old)
A couples-therapist whose gender is never revealed.
